The terms used in chromatography are mobile phase, stationary phase, eluate, eluant, elution • Mobile phase:- the solvent moving through the column in chromatography is either a liquid or a gas. • Stationary phase:- Substance that stay fixed inside the column • Eluent:- Fluid entering the column • Eluate:- Fluid emerging from the end of the column • Elution:- The process of passing liquid or gas through a chromatography column • Analyte:- Mixture whose individual components have to be separated and analyzed • @chemistrydiscussion • #shorts • #viralreels • #chemistrynotes • #youtubeshorts • #youtubeshortsvideo • #viralvideo
